- // Maintains a list of unsent logs that are written and restored from disk.
- class UnsentLogStore : public LogStore {
- public:
- // Constructs an UnsentLogStore that stores data in |local_state| under the
- // preference |log_data_pref_name|.
- // Calling code is responsible for ensuring that the lifetime of |local_state|
- // is longer than the lifetime of UnsentLogStore.
- //
- // The optional |metadata_pref_name| is the preference that is used to store
- // the unsent logs info while the unset logs are persisted. That info will be
- // recorded as UMA metrics in next browser startup.
- //
- // When saving logs to disk, stores either the first |min_log_count| logs, or
- // at least |min_log_bytes| bytes of logs, whichever is greater.
- //
- // If the optional |max_log_size| parameter is non-zero, all logs larger than
- // that limit will be skipped when writing to disk.
- //
- // |signing_key| is used to produce an HMAC-SHA256 signature of the logged
- // data, which will be uploaded with the log and used to validate data
- // integrity.
- UnsentLogStore(std::unique_ptr<UnsentLogStoreMetrics> metrics,
- PrefService* local_state,
- const char* log_data_pref_name,
- const char* metadata_pref_name,
- size_t min_log_count,
- size_t min_log_bytes,
- size_t max_log_size,
- const std::string& signing_key);

- struct LogInfo {
- LogInfo();
- LogInfo(const LogInfo& other);
- ~LogInfo();
- // Initializes the members based on uncompressed |log_data|,
- // |log_timestamp|, and |signing_key|. |log_data| is the uncompressed
- // serialized log protobuf. A hash and a signature are computed from
- // |log_data|. The signature is produced using |signing_key|. |log_data|
- // will be compressed and stored in |compressed_log_data|. |log_timestamp|
- // is stored as is. |log_metadata| is any optional metadata that will be
- // attached to the log.
- // |metrics| is the parent's metrics_ object, and should not be held.
- void Init(UnsentLogStoreMetrics* metrics,
- const std::string& log_data,
- const std::string& log_timestamp,
- const std::string& signing_key,
- const LogMetadata& log_metadata);
- // Compressed log data - a serialized protobuf that's been gzipped.
- std::string compressed_log_data;
- // The SHA1 hash of the log. Computed in Init and stored to catch errors
- // from memory corruption.
- std::string hash;
- // The HMAC-SHA256 signature of the log, used to validate the log came from
- // Chrome. It's computed in Init and stored, instead of computed on demand,
- // to catch errors from memory corruption.
- std::string signature;
- // The timestamp of when the log was created as a time_t value.
- std::string timestamp;
- // Properties of the log.
- LogMetadata log_metadata;
- };
